Converge on using secs_to_jiffies() part two

This is the second series (part 1*) that converts users of msecs_to_jiffies() that
either use the multiply pattern of either of:
- msecs_to_jiffies(N*1000) or
- msecs_to_jiffies(N*MSEC_PER_SEC)

where N is a constant or an expression, to avoid the multiplication.

The conversion is made with Coccinelle with the secs_to_jiffies() script
in scripts/coccinelle/misc. Attention is paid to what the best change
can be rather than restricting to what the tool provides.
